Indian auto giant Tata Motors has confirmed it will be launching four new electric SUVs by next year. This includes the all-new Curvv EV and Nexon EV facelift. In addtion, the brand has also confirmed that has no plans of introducing hybrid electric vehicles in its portfolio.
Going ahead with its future plans of electrification, the company is launching the Tata Nexon EV facelift as the first new product for 2023. Expected to make its debut in September, the new EV will be followed by Punch EV and Harrier EV towards the end of this year. An all-new product, the Curvv EV will join Tata Motors SUV portfolio by the start of Q1 2024,
At a recent shareholder meeting, Tata Sons chairman N Chandrasekaran said, "Tata Motors India, as well as JLR has extensive plans on EVs. We have launched a number of products already. We have a new upgraded Nexon, which will be launched anytime this year. We will then be launching the Harrier, Punch and finally the Curvv towards the first quarter next year.” He also added that by 2030, 50 percent of Tata Motors' passenger vehicles and 65 percent of JLR vehicles will run on green technology.
Chandrasekaran also stated that there are plans to introduce new EVs for Jaguar Land Rover as well. He added that JLR will start accepting bookings for the new Range Rover and Range Rover Sport EV from October onwards. Meanwhile, all-new Jaguar EVs are slated to launch sometime in 2025.
Tata Motors recently announced that it is building a new battery factory for electric vehicles in the United Kingdom, with a capacity of 40 GW.
